Democratic senators aim to rein in Trump tariffs as Mexico, Canada brace
Two senior Democratic senators have introduced a bill aimed at reining in the president’s authority to impose tariffs on allies and free trade agreement partners as two such countries, Mexico and Canada, brace for tariffs on their exports that could come as soon as Saturday. Trump on Thursday reiterated that 25 percent tariffs could be coming for Canada and Mexico as soon as Feb. 1 .
